ATLA
Religion Database Ovid
-
An international database produced by the American Theological
Library Association (ATLA), covering topics such as
Biblical studies, world religions, Church history, and
religious perspectives on social issues. The international
database consists of more than 1,100,000 records covering
the research literature of religion in over 30 languages
from 1,400 international journals and 14,000 multi-author
works in and related to the field of religion. RDB includes
a full range of index citations to journal articles,
essays in multi-author works, and book reviews from
Religion Index One (RIO), Religion Index Two (RIT),
and Index to Book Reviews in Religion (IBRR). The full
file covers data from 1949 to the present.

America:
History and Life EBSCOHost
- Abstracted
bibliographic references to the history of the United
States and Canada from prehistory to the present. Covers
over 2,000 journals published worldwide including state
and local history journals. Includes approximately 6,000
citations of book and media reviews as well as abstracts
of dissertations. Every year approximately 16,000 new
entries are added.

- Brooklyn
Daily Eagle Online
Brooklyn Public Library NEW
- Digitized
collection of the historic Brooklyn Daily Eagle newspaper,
produced by Brooklyn Public Library's Brooklyn Collection
and funded by the Library and the Institute of Museum
and Library Services. The Brooklyn Daily Eagle was published
from 1841 to 1955, then revived for a short time from
1960 to 1963. Phase one of the digitization project
covers the period from
October 26, 1841 to December 31,
1902, representing half of the Eagle's
years of publication.

JSTOR NEW
- Provides
access to long runs of backfiles of scholarly journals,
making complete archives of full
text available and searchable over the World
Wide Web. Coverage begins with the very first issues,
many of which date from the 1800s, and extends to a
"moving wall" of 2 to 5 years prior to the most recently
published issue. Includes 239 journals in economics,
history, political science, sociology, ecology, mathematics,
statistics, archaeology, classics, and Asian, African,
Slavic, Latin American, and Middle Eastern studies,
as well as in other key fields in the humanities and
